The shelf life of betel nut supplier with warehouse Split depends on several factors including moisture content, packaging method, and storage conditions. Properly dried and packaged betel nuts can maintain their quality for up to 12 months or more when stored in cool, dry conditions away from direct sunlight.
The processing methods used in betel nut supplier with warehouse Split significantly impact the final product quality. Sun-drying, machine-drying, and roasting each produce nuts with distinct characteristics in terms of color, texture, and flavor profile. Understanding these differences helps buyers select the right product for their specific needs.

Moisture content is one of the most critical quality parameters in betel nut supplier with warehouse Split. Excess moisture can lead to mold growth and product deterioration, while insufficient moisture can cause the nuts to become brittle and lose their characteristic texture. Professional suppliers maintain strict moisture control throughout processing.
Packaging plays a vital role in maintaining the quality of betel nut supplier with warehouse Split during storage and transportation. Common packaging options include gunny bags, PP woven bags, vacuum-sealed packs, and carton boxes. The choice of packaging depends on the product form, destination, and buyer requirements.
